Arnold Genthe's captivating photograph, titled "Elizabeth Duncan Dancers," showcases the grace and elegance of two young women engaged in a dynamic dance performance between 1916 and 1941. The image, a timeless masterpiece in black and white, was taken during the 1910s in the United States. Elizabeth Duncan, a pioneering figure in modern dance, is renowned for her innovative and expressive movements that defied traditional dance conventions. In this photograph, we see her influence embodied by two dancers, their arms outstretched in perfect unison, creating a circular formation in mid-air. The dancers' postures exude a sense of freedom and fluidity, as they leap gracefully, suspended in an instant of motion. The photograph, which was once used as a lantern slide for presentations, is a testament to the rich cultural heritage of performing arts in America during the 20th century. The image is a full-length portrait of the dancers, captured in profile, with their bodies in an arresting V-shape.
